It's not only that the later hubs are bigger than Syria, but there's also a lot of grass, especially in your screenshots. This stuff is pretty demanding and more grass means that other effects have to be downgraded in order to keep a consistent framerate.

PC version looks more consistent on max settings (ofc). But you can still see the huge performance differences. The first linear parts of the game are running much better. So yeah, you can choose. "Bad" graphics in every part of the game or let developers to make linear parts look better.

Characters in cutscenes are looking much better in every modern game, it's much easier to render that alone.

It doesn't have to. But grass in general is tricky to render since it's a lot of small objects (if it's not cheap 2D sprites), that's why only a handful of 7th gen games have realistic looking meadows.
